Interest is the amount paid by a borrower to a lender for the use of money. It is a fundamental concept in finance that acts as the cost of borrowing or the reward for lending. Whether you are saving money in a bank, taking a loan, or investing, understanding interest is crucial to making smart financial decisions.

Simple Interest Formula

Simple interest is calculated using the formula:

SI = (P × R × T) / 100

Where:
SI = Simple Interest
P = Principal amount
R = Rate of interest per annum
T = Time period in years

Compound Interest Formula

Compound interest is calculated using the formula:

A = P × (1 + r/n)nt

Where:
A = Amount after interest
P = Principal amount
r = Annual interest rate (decimal form)
n = Number of times interest applied per year
t = Time period in years
